The Original Vision: A Dream Forged in Orange To understand the significance of this custom 2000 Mazda Protegé, we must first rewind to the early 2000s, the heyday of the Super Street Tour and Hot Import Nights. It was during this era that John Malozsak, the owner of Ballistic Unlimited, embarked on a journey to create a custom car that would defy expectations. His choice of vehicle, a 2000 Mazda Protegé, was perhaps unconventional, but Malozsak saw potential where others saw none. The 2000 Mazda Protegé was not an obvious choice for a custom build. At the time, Mazda’s entry-level sedan was generally considered a sensible commuter car, not a platform for high-performance modifications. However, Malozsak, with his decade of experience in the tuner car scene, understood that the real magic lay beneath the surface. He saw a car that could be transformed from a mundane people mover into a head-turning spectacle, and he dedicated himself to making that vision a reality. What set this particular build apart was the body kit. Sourced from a Mazda Protegé concept car, the kit was a rarity, existing in only a handful of examples worldwide. Malozsak discovered the mold, long thought lost or destroyed, hidden away in the depths of Mazda’s archives. With meticulous craftsmanship, he managed to extract one final kit from the fragile mold, which he then used to create his custom body kit and rear wing. This unique modification, born from a forgotten concept car, became the defining feature of the build, solidifying its place in the annals of tuner car history. The 2000 Mazda Protegé was not just a custom car; it was a statement. It was a declaration that even the most unassuming vehicles could be transformed into works of art with the right vision and dedication. Its orange Pearl paint, glass-bead topcoat, candy-coated headlights and taillights, louvered hood, APC Sport mirrors, and blue undercar neon created a striking visual identity that still resonates with fans of JDM imports and custom car building today. The Performance Transformation: More Than Just Looks
    While the orange custom build of the 2000 Mazda Protegé was undoubtedly a visual masterpiece, it was also a performance powerhouse. Malozsak, understanding that true custom car building extends beyond aesthetics, imbued the vehicle with a host of upgrades that elevated its performance to new heights. Under the hood, the 1.8L four-cylinder engine was treated to a Monster Flew intake and air cleaner, Bosal after-cat exhaust, Vitek ignition wires and vacuum lines, Hose Techniques hoses, a Nitrous Express 50hp wet kit, an Optima battery, and a Jet Performance computer upgrade. These modifications not only enhanced the car’s power but also gave it a distinctive growl that matched its aggressive stance. The suspension was upgraded with Intrax springs, providing a lower ride height and improved handling. This, combined with the Axis Speed-Six wheels and Pirelli P7000 tires, gave the 2000 Mazda Protegé a stance that was both aggressive and refined. The stiff stuff and rollers of this build were more than just aesthetics; they were functional enhancements that made the car a joy to drive. But the performance enhancements didn’t stop at the mechanical. The interior was upgraded with Cobra Sidewinder racing seats, Katakin Leather upgrade, an Autopower rollbar, and a Nardi Sport steering wheel. These modifications not only provided a comfortable and supportive driving experience but also enhanced the car’s safety, making it a true performer as well as a showpiece. The Audio Extravaganza: Sounding as Good as It Looks One of the most striking features of the 2000 Mazda Protegé was its audio system. In an era dominated by Kenwood and Alpine stereos, Malozsak’s build stood out with its elaborate custom enclosures and high-quality components. The Kenwood P907 head unit served as the brain of the system, powering an array of speakers and subwoofers that filled the cabin with rich, immersive sound. The LZ 700 rear monitor and KAC-X501 subamplifier provided the visual and auditory power, while the DAZ-X401 mid/high amplifier and KFC-XW100B subwoofer delivered a crystal-clear sound experience. The KFC-XR60P mid/tweet combo ensured that every note was heard with precision, while the Pure Platinum F3 wiring and cables ensured that every signal was transmitted with the highest fidelity. The craftsmanship of the audio system was a work of art in itself. The speaker enclosures formed islands of sound in the doors, and the custom-built stereo enclosures in the trunk greeted visitors with an impressive array of four dB subs, likened to an orange juice flood. This attention to detail, combined with the Federal Mogul fiber-optic lighting and indirect interior neon, created an audio-visual experience that was second to none.
